Del Mar's rental tax measure heats up
Opposition is building against a June ballot measure that would impose a new tax on hundreds of Del Mar homeowners who rent out their houses or "granny flats" to vacationers.
Following in the footsteps of nearby cities like San Diego and Encinitas, Del Mar is seeking to extend the city's 11.5 percent hotel tax to vacation rentals of houses and duplexes. The owners would be required to obtain a city permit for short-term rentals.

Lemon Grove mulls options on tackling deficit
Lemon Grove could trim Fire Department staffing, create new fees for youth services and rely on volunteers to clean parks on weekends in an effort to erase a $1 million budget shortfall.
